Chapter 55. Repent-2

It's almost nine o'clock, and the familiarity of this peaceful cul-de-sac is calling out to me. The faint blare of a television, the gentle clinking of cutlery, the collection of distant voices.

In a bid to keep up my pretence, I hoist my backpack higher, slowly ambling to the house. Whoever sees me will definitely confirm my intentions -- I'm only here to pick up some clothes. I have a feeling that I'm being watched. I can sense it. Somewhere beyond our little cul-de-sac, high in the trees or maybe hidden behind the foliage of the nearby forest, somebody has their eyes on me. Thank goodness I only have to check the house. Anything beyond that would make things difficult for me. In order to continue my public visit, I deliberately ring the doorbell despite the house key that is attached to the underside of my belt.

Good move, Aly.
